Chicken Marsala - Yahoo Duplicate 10/19/2006 12:31:36 PM

  • Prep Time 15 min.
  • Cook Time 15 min.
  • Serves 4

1. Ingredients

  1. 4 small boneless skinless chicken breast halves
  2. 1 tablespoon oil
  3. 1 1/2 cups sliced mushrooms
  4. 1 small onion, chopped
  5. 1 clove garlic, minced
  6. 1/3 cup dry Marsala wine
  7. 2/3 cup chicken broth
  8. 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  9. 1/2 teaspoon salt
  10. 2 cups MINUTE White Rice, uncooked
  11. 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

2. Cooking Directions

  1. Cook chicken in hot oil in large skillet on medium heat until browned on both sides. Move chicken to side of skillet. Add mushrooms, onion and garlic to other side of skillet; cook and stir until mushrooms and onions are tender but not browned.
  2. Add wine; bring to boil. Mix broth, cornstarch and salt until well blended. Add to skillet. Bring to boil, stirring constantly. Reduce heat to low; cover. Simmer 10 min. or until chicken breasts are tender and no longer pink in centers (170 degrees F). Meanwhile, cook rice as directed on package.
  3. Serve chicken mixture over rice. Sprinkle with parsley.

Yield: 4 servings
